Ben Davies has seemingly grown a fanbase among Tottenham Hotspur's following since becoming a regular feature in Mauricio Pochettino's team.

The Wales international assumed the left-back role when Danny Rose suffered a knee injury in January, and he has since made it his own following a rocky start.

The North London outfit were without Davies for the visit of Swansea City at Wembley last weekend due to a knock that he picked up against Borussia Dortmund in the Champions League.

Despite creating a handful of chances, Spurs were unable to break the deadlock and had to settle for a goalless draw with the Swans.

On Saturday, Pochettino's men will face rivals West Ham United at the London Stadium, and Davies is expected to return.

According to football.london, the Argentine told reporters in his pre-match press conference that the Welshman has recovered from a minor ankle injury.

"He struggled last week with his ankle. I told you about the knock against Dortmund, but I think now he is ready."
